When Winter comes, dry skin comes along with it. Since there's less humidity is the air, my skin gets so uncomfortable and itchy. Besides using a rich moisturizer, turning down the heat, and using a humidifier, eating these foods can also help improve dry skin.
- Foods that contain omega-3 fatty acids: salmon, flaxseed, tuna, avocado, nuts
- Foods that contain zinc: oysters, crab, beef, and beans. Zinc helps heal wounds.
- Foods rich in sulfur: garlic, onions, and eggs. They help to keep your skin smooth.
- Water. Not sure how much you need? Then check out Fit's Calculator.
- Avoid caffeine and alcohol. These diuretics will suck your skin dry.
